Can anyone tell me the correct tyre pressure for the NC35 ?
I am a big lad, er... 18 stone (of muscle, honest

but I dunno what I need front and rear tyre pressure.
Front felt a little low so I pumped it up now it feels a bit too solid and I don't want it washing away from me in the twisties.
If anyone can advice me would appreciate it.
Cheers

Re: NC35 - What tyre pressure ?
Posted: Mon Jun 29, 2009 9:11 am
by CMSMJ1
33 all round mate
rear a little harder if you are carrying pillion or on a motorway session.
